Overview

The Kheerganga trek is a popular and enchanting journey nestled in the Parvati Valley of Himachal Pradesh, India. Starting from Barshaini, near Kasol, this moderate-level trek takes you through dense forests, charming villages, and picturesque landscapes, culminating at the mystical hot springs of Kheerganga. It’s renowned for its spiritual significance, stunning panoramic views of the Himalayan peaks, and the rejuvenating natural hot water spring at the summit. The trek offers a perfect blend of adventure, natural beauty, and cultural immersion, making it a favorite among backpackers and nature enthusiasts.

The Trail and Landscape: The Kheerganga trail is a dynamic mix of terrains. It winds through dense pine and oak forests, offering ample shade and a rich canopy. You’ll navigate rocky paths, muddy stretches (especially after rain), and well-trodden dirt trails. The constant companion is the roaring Parvati River, visible and audible throughout much of the ascent, with several small streams and waterfalls cascading down the hillsides. Lush green meadows open up periodically, providing stunning vistas of the valley and distant snow-capped peaks, creating a truly immersive Himalayan experience.

Key Attractions

The primary allure of Kheerganga is its natural hot water spring, where trekkers can take a dip and relax their tired muscles while surrounded by snow-capped mountains. The views from the top are breathtaking, especially at sunrise and sunset, offering a 360-degree panorama of the majestic Himalayas. Along the trail, you’ll encounter quaint Himachali villages like Kalga, Pulga, and Tosh, traditional wooden houses, gushing waterfalls, and vibrant flora. The trek itself is a visual treat, with the sound of the Parvati River accompanying you for much of the journey. There’s also a small Shiva temple at the top, adding to the spiritual ambiance. The best time to undertake this trek is from May to June and September to October, when the weather is pleasant and the trails are clear.

4 Nights / 5 Days Kheerganga Trek Itinerary

This itinerary provides a relaxed pace, allowing you to acclimatize and fully enjoy the beauty of the Parvati Valley.

Day 1: Arrival in Kasol & Transfer to Barshaini

  • Morning/Afternoon: Arrive at Bhuntar Airport (Kullu) or take an overnight bus to Bhuntar/Kasol.

  • Late Afternoon: From Bhuntar, take a local bus or taxi to Kasol. After a short break in Kasol, head towards Barshaini (the trek’s starting point, approx. 18-20 km from Kasol).

  • Evening: Check into a guesthouse or homestay in Barshaini or a nearby village like Kalga/Pulga. Relax, explore the immediate surroundings, and prepare for the trek.

  • Overnight: Barshaini/Kalga/Pulga.

Day 2: Trek to Kheerganga

  • Morning: After an early breakfast, begin your trek from Barshaini to Kheerganga. There are a couple of routes; the one via Nakthan Village and Rudra Nag waterfall is popular.

  • Day: The trek is approximately 10-12 km and takes about 4-6 hours, depending on your pace. Enjoy the scenic beauty, cross wooden bridges, and pass through dense pine forests.

  • Afternoon: Arrive at Kheerganga. Check into your pre-booked campsite or guesthouse.

  • Evening: Relax and rejuvenate in the famous hot water springs. Enjoy the sunset views and a simple dinner.

  • Overnight: Kheerganga.

Day 3: Explore Kheerganga & Descent to Tosh

  • Morning: Wake up early to witness a mesmerizing sunrise over the Himalayas. Spend some more time at the hot springs or explore the small Shiva temple.

  • Late Morning: After breakfast, start your descent back towards Barshaini.

  • Afternoon: From Barshaini, take a local taxi or walk to Tosh, another picturesque village known for its bohemian vibe and stunning views.

  • Evening: Check into a guesthouse in Tosh. Explore the village, enjoy the serene atmosphere, and perhaps visit a local cafe.

  • Overnight: Tosh.

Day 4: Tosh Exploration & Relaxation

  • Day: This day is dedicated to exploring Tosh and its surroundings. You can take a short walk to a nearby waterfall, visit the local temple, or simply relax and soak in the tranquil Himalayan environment.

  • Optional: If you’re feeling adventurous, you can explore other nearby villages like Malana (requires a separate trek/taxi) or simply enjoy the peace of Tosh.

  • Evening: Enjoy a leisurely dinner and reflect on your trek experience.

  • Overnight: Tosh.

Day 5: Departure from Parvati Valley

  • Morning: After breakfast, check out from your guesthouse in Tosh.

  • Late Morning: Take a taxi or local bus from Tosh back to Barshaini, and then to Kasol.

  • Afternoon: From Kasol, you can catch a bus to Bhuntar for your onward journey, or directly take a bus to Delhi/Chandigarh if available.

  • Departure: Depart from Parvati Valley with unforgettable memories.
